Melt the 2 tbsp unsalted butter in a skillet over medium heat. Add the shredded 3 oz kataifi, breaking it apart with your fingers as you add it. Toast, stirring frequently, for 5–7 minutes until deeply golden and fragrant. Remove from heat and let cool completely. Once cool, roughly chop or crumble into smaller pieces.

In a mixing bowl, combine the 1 cup pistachio cream or pistachio butter, 2 tbsp tahini, 1 tsp pure vanilla extract, and ½ tsp fine salt. Stir until smooth and well combined. Fold in the cooled, toasted 3 oz kataifi until evenly distributed. The mixture should be thick and scoopable — if it's too stiff, warm it gently for 20 seconds in the microwave.

Melt the 14 oz dark chocolate with the 1 tsp coconut oil in a heatproof mixing bowl set over a saucepan of barely simmering water (double boiler), stirring until completely smooth. Remove from heat. If using 2 oz white chocolate for decoration, melt it separately in a small mixing bowl. Spoon a thin layer of dark chocolate into the bottom of each silicone bar mold, then use a pastry brush or the back of a spoon to coat the sides evenly. If desired, drizzle a small amount of melted white chocolate into the mold first and swirl with a toothpick for the signature marbled look. Freeze the molds for 5 minutes to set the shell.

Remove the molds from the freezer. Spoon the pistachio-3 oz kataifi filling into each mold, pressing it down gently and leaving about 3–4 mm of space at the top. Pour the remaining melted dark chocolate over the filling to seal each bar completely, smoothing the surface with a spatula. Tap the molds gently on the counter to release any air bubbles. Sprinkle crushed 3 tbsp crushed pistachios roughly chopped and a pinch of flaky sea salt over the top if desired.

Transfer the filled molds to the fridge and chill for at least 45–60 minutes, or until the 14 oz dark chocolate is fully set and firm to the touch. Once set, gently flex the silicone molds and pop the bars out. Store in an airtight container in the fridge.
